Biography

David Gray spent years on the margins before White Ladder’s homemade electronics proved acoustic songs could thump like club tracks.

Babylon and Sail Away became shorthand for earnest early-2000s AAA radio without sacrificing literary lyrics.

His catalogue balances stripped folk confessionals and fuller-band rockers programmers still weave between lighter slots.

At a glance

  • British singer-songwriter raised in Wales with strong musical ties to Ireland.
  • White Ladder (1998, wider success after 2000 reissue) became one of the best-selling albums in UK chart history.
  • Early albums such as A Century Ends (1993) established his earnest folk-rock foundation.
